DB::beginTransaction()起不了作用
我們可能因為要操作兩張表以上才算完成這個流程,例如加入會員順便送他優惠券,讓他有VIP的禮遇 XD,為了確保資料的正確,在會員資料表、以及優惠券資料表,加入這兩個紀錄,我們會使用資料庫的Transaction 來完成。 但不管如何都沒有作用,寫入第二張資料表失敗時,第…
我們可能因為要操作兩張表以上才算完成這個流程,例如加入會員順便送他優惠券,讓他有VIP的禮遇 XD,為了確保資料的正確,在會員資料表、以及優惠券資料表,加入這兩個紀錄,我們會使用資料庫的Transaction 來完成。 但不管如何都沒有作用,寫入第二張資料表失敗時,第…
好看!有空來寫一下我的心得。
Laravel 8 如果你已經想竟辦法刪除所有session 或是任何快取,不管是登入、註冊…永遠都出現 419 畫面,請確認一下你的.env 檔案中,SESSION_DOMAIN 是不是與你的網址相符。 Victor 更改了開發環境的設定,導致我卡了一整天,在此紀錄一下,假設你的網址設定 langlang…
版本 PostgreSQL 11 製作浪浪的事認養平台時,有時候因為需要整理資料,會用到這個SQL因此紀錄在此,由於它會更新到資料,謹慎使用。 如上SQL語法表示 table_name 資料表,將path 欄位中找到http:// 替換成 https://
每次使用 npm 包裝 js、css 時都出現以下訊息。(我都眼不見為淨) 今天打算來處理它,但不知道更新會不會有問題,我這台 Mac 已經買很久了,使用 Homebrew 安裝Nodel.js 它應該是Mac上比較常見的套件管理工具之一,如果以前使用 brew install node 安裝,可以通過以下…
MySQL UNION 操作符用於連接兩個以上的SELECT 語句的結果組合到一個結果集合中。多個SELECT 語句會刪除重複的數據。 參數 expression1, expression2, … expression_n :要檢索的列。 tables:要檢索的數據表。 WHERE conditions:可選,檢索條件。 DISTINCT:可選,…
GROUP BY 語句根據一個或多個列對結果集進行分組。 在分組的列上我們可以使用COUNT, SUM, AVG,等函數。
你可以使用任何字段來作為排序的條件,從而返回排序後的查詢結果。 你可以設定多個字段來排序。 你可以使用ASC 或DESC 關鍵字來設置查詢結果是按升序或降序排列。默認情況下,它是按升序排列。 你可以添加WHERE…LIKE 子句來設置條件。
你可以同時更新一個或多個字段。 你可以在WHERE 子句中指定任何條件。 你可以在一個單獨表中同時更新數據。 當你需要更新數據表中指定行的數據時WHERE 子句是非常有用的。